NBA Commissioner Adam Silver says he wants women to make up half of all new referees joining the NBA, and he wants teams to hire women as coaches as well.
Speaking Thursday at the Economic Club of Washington, Silver said he wants women to make up half of all new referees joining the NBA, and he wants teams to hire women as coaches as well."It's an area, frankly, where I've acknowledged that I'm not sure how it was that it remained so male-dominated for so long," Silver said of officiating.
There's no reason why women shouldn't be coaching men's basketball."Read MoreThe NBA has never had a female head coach. Becky Hammon became the first woman to be hired as a full-time assistant coach in 2014, with the San Antonio Spurs.She has continued her move up the NBA coaching ladder within the Spurs organization. Before the start of the 2018-2019 season, Hammon moved to the front row of coaches alongside head coach Gregg Popovich.
